The Legacy of Girbaud Denim

To appreciate tailored Girbaud jeans, it’s important to understand the brand’s influence.

Founded by Marithé and François Girbaud, the label revolutionized denim by:

  • Introducing stone-washing and enzyme washing
  • Experimenting with oversized and sculptural cuts
  • Challenging traditional five-pocket construction
  • Blending street culture with high fashion

Girbaud jeans were never subtle. They were architectural, expressive, and unapologetically different—qualities that still resonate today.


Why Original Girbaud Fits Don’t Always Work Today

While visually striking, many vintage Girbaud jeans feature:

  • Extremely wide legs
  • Low or unconventional rises
  • Excess volume in the seat
  • Heavy stacking at the hem

These elements can overwhelm modern silhouettes or clash with contemporary styling. Tailoring refines these proportions while respecting the original design language.

The Tailoring Process for Girbaud-Inspired Denim

Tailoring Girbaud-style jeans requires a different mindset than classic jeans.

1. Design Analysis

Key elements—such as curved seams, articulated knees, or panel construction—are identified and preserved.

2. Measurement & Fit Strategy

Instead of removing volume entirely, tailoring redistributes it:

  • Relaxed thigh with controlled taper
  • Structured seat without sagging
  • Intentional break at the hem

3. Pattern Refinement

Patterns are adjusted to align avant-garde shapes with natural body movement.

4. Construction & Finishing

Heavier stitching, reinforced seams, and precise topstitching ensure durability and authenticity.

Fabric Choices for Tailored Girbaud Jeans

Fabric selection plays a critical role in maintaining structure.

  • Rigid denim (12–14 oz): Holds architectural shapes
  • Textured weaves: Enhance visual depth
  • Minimal stretch: Preserves silhouette integrity

Unlike everyday tailored denim, Girbaud-inspired jeans benefit from firmness and weight.
